Budget Breakdown
| Category | Hanoi | Cebu | Diff |
|---|---|---|---|
| Rent (avg 1BR) | $701 | $511 | +$190 |
| Groceries | $462 | $538 | $76 |
| Dining Out | $93 | $149 | $56 |
| Transportation | $15 | $25 | $10 |
| Utilities | $124 | $201 | $77 |
| Other / Misc | $105 | $76 | +$29 |
| Total | $1,500 | $1,500 | — |

Can I live in Hanoi on $1,500/month?
Living in Hanoi on $1,500/mo is rated "Comfortable". Budget allocates ~$701 to rent, $462 to groceries, $93 to dining.
Can I live in Cebu on $1,500/month?
In Cebu, $1,500/mo is rated "Comfortable". Allocations: $511 rent, $538 groceries, $149 dining.
Is Hanoi or Cebu cheaper?
Cebu is generally cheaper. COL+Rent: Hanoi 18 vs Cebu 15.5 (NYC=100).
What is $1,500/mo in Hanoi worth in Cebu?
$1,500/mo of purchasing power in Hanoi equals ~$1,292/mo in Cebu using COL adjustment.
